Job Summary

The Senior Technical Consultant role exists to deliver expert technical solutions and guidance that enable clients to maximise the value of our products and services. This role is pivotal in translating complex business requirements into practical, scalable, and efficient technical implementations.

By aligning technical delivery with strategic business goals, the Technical Consultant supports the organisation’s objectives of driving customer satisfaction, operational excellence, and long-term client retention. The role ensures that solutions are not only technically sound but also commercially viable and aligned with evolving client needs.

Technical Consultants work closely with customers, project managers, and cross-functional teams—including sales, product development, and support—to ensure seamless integration and delivery of solutions. They act as trusted advisors, fostering strong relationships through clear communication, technical credibility, and a deep understanding of customer environments.

What you will do
  • Design and deliver implementation services across a wide range of clients and technologies.
  • Acts as a mentor and technical escalation point in all areas where they are considered a subject matter expert, providing expert‑level knowledge in respect to issue resolution, standards, design, best practice, delivering quality and reference target architectures.
  • Working collaboratively with Sales, Projects Practice, Pre‑Sales, Customers and other parties as required.
  • Creation of technical documentation as and when required.
  • Supporting/reviewing PS Costings sheet.
  • Low Level Designs.
  • Statement of Works (SoW).
  • Involvement and running of project design workshops.
  • Presenting back technical documentation to customers.
  • Renew/upgrade required certifications.
  • Takes responsibility for ensuring that assigned projects are executed and completed within agreed time, quality, scope and costs parameters.
  • To assist in the design of Proof of Concept to support the delivery of a solution.
  • To create/support the creation of test documentation and test scenarios.
  • Ensures personal and business objectives and set KPI targets are met or exceeded.
  • Proactively questions and evaluates existing systems, standards, documentation and procedures and makes recommendations for improvement.
  • Acts as a coach/mentor for other co‑workers.

Mandatory skills
  • Share Point
    • SharePoint Online
    • SharePoint On‑Prem (upto and including SharePoint Subscription edition which is still supported by Microsoft)
    • SharePoint SPFx
    • SharePoint farm solutions
  • Power Platform
    • Apps, Flows, AI Prompts, Dataverse, Copilot Studio, Solutions and ALM, Security and Governance, Power Automate Desktop, Power BI
  • Azure Logic Apps and Azure Functions
  • Purview and Others
    • Purview stack including around Azure Information Protection
  • Coding skills - C#, Power Shell, Python, JavaScript/HTML/CSS
